Get started14 Riverside Walk is a three-bedroom mid-terrace house in Airton, Skipton, Skipton (BD23 4AF). It has a recorded floor area of 142 m² (around 1528 sq ft), construction records dating it to before 1900 and council tax band C. The latest certificate (November 2024) shows an F (score 28), near the bottom of the EPC scale. The rating has held steady at F across 2 certificates since October 2009. Between certificates, wall efficiency went from Very Poor to Poor, window efficiency went from Poor to Good and hot-water efficiency went from Very Poor to Poor; while roof efficiency dropped from Good to Very Poor. The recommended improvements would lift it to C (score 76), a 3-band jump. Main heating runs on electricity. Other recorded features include a balcony and notable views.
Sale prices here have outpaced England HPI: 5.7% per year against 0.1% for the wider region. On a £-per-square-foot basis, the last sale (£154/sq ft) was about 18.5% above the typical sold price in the postcode. At 142 m² the property is well over the postcode median (91 m² across 11 EPCs), placing it in the larger end of the local stock. It lags the bulk of the postcode on energy efficiency (less efficient than 73% of similar EPCs). It changed hands recently, sold November 2025 for £235,000.
